What will happen if I drink Lucozade every day?

4 min read
A single 500ml bottle of Lucozade Energy once contained the equivalent of 21 teaspoons of sugar, a staggering amount far exceeding the recommended daily limit for most adults. Regularly consuming this type of sugary, caffeinated drink can have significant and detrimental effects on your health over time.

How Long Does It Take for Lucozade to Kick In?

4 min read
According to health and medical sources, simple sugars can begin entering the bloodstream within 10 to 15 minutes of consumption. This means that the primary energy-boosting ingredient in Lucozade, glucose, can start to kick in relatively quickly, with the full effects depending on the specific product and individual metabolism.
